#759376 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#759376 is composed of 45.9% red, 57.6% green and 46.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 20.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 19.7% yellow and 42.4% black. It has a hue angle of 122 degrees, a saturation of 12.2% and a lightness of 51.8%. #759376 color hex could be obtained by blending #eaffec with #002700. Closest websafe color is: #669966.

Shades and Tints of #759376

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040504 is the darkest color, while #f9faf9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#759376

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7e8a7f is the less saturated color, while #0dfb15 is the most saturated one.
